Impact Teams are short-term mission trips for individuals or groups that work alongside the local church to bring the salvation story to students and youth in the form of the Book of Hope and The GodMan, an animated version of the Book of Hope.
These teams hand-deliver God’s Word through presentations that include drama, song, personal life applications and local outreaches, often using The GodMan film.
NEW IMPACT OPPORTUNITIES FOR 2010 INCLUDE:
EXPOSURE IMPACT - A condensed mission trip with 4-5 days in-country.
TRADITIONAL IMPACT - Traditional Book of Hope distribution ministry in public and private schools using the elements of drama, personal life applications and The GodMan. Can include elements of the following in addition to traditional Book of Hope distribution: orphanage ministry, medical clinics, business, leadership or pastor’s conferences, art or music clinics, research and much more!
CULTIVATE - Churches have the opportunity to take ownership of a geographical location in partnership with a local church. A CTP includes pre-trip research to determine what activities can be done in a community to promote spiritual transformation over a 2-3 year commitment to the community by a U.S. team. Ministry activities can include various aspects of service, local projects, spiritual and business training, micro-enterprise. Ministry is designed to allow for spiritual transformation through scripture engagement.
